K'- Our New Main Character:
-In a pretty big surprise move, the end of the "Orochi Saga" brought on a NEW Main Character- K' replacing Kyo Kusanagi as the lead guy in the "Hero Team", and the one who wins all the tournaments and defeats the Final Bosses in canon. The apostrophe in his name is one of those quirks about Japanese translations of English things, and I've seen it before, but sometimes pronounced differently. Here, the name is pronounced "Kay-dash"- there's a Japanese women's promotion called JD' that is pronounced "J.D. Star".
-K' is so much a clone of Kyo Kusanagi (ie. they share a ton of moves) that he is almost literally just that. A guy with the actual DNA of Kyo Kusanagi! The NESTS Cartel being interested in creating the ultimate fighting machines, they clone Kyo relentlessly, making an army of guys who can wield his ancestral "Kusanagi Flames"- the white-haired K' ends up becoming one of the best of these. When he discovers that NESTS also cloned HIM, creating the superior Krizalid, he is disgusted, and abandons NESTS alongside his partner Maxima. In this sense, K' is a very dark character- aloof and incapable of much social interaction, he requires Maxima to handle most of the socializing. A reluctant hero and fugitive from justice, he's perhaps emblematic of the type of male character who came to dominate things targeted at young boys- instead of the friendly fight-lovers like Goku, Shonen protagonists started turing into the same grim, outlaw archetypes you saw in American comics in the '90s.
-K' was, well, VASTLY important to the "NESTS Saga", having the whole thing revolving around him like the "Orochi Saga" did around Kyo (who got a rival, partners, clones, a fanboy, a father, and more)- K' ends up fighting his sisters Whip & Kula, deals with his clone, and more. His visual look was BAD-ASS, though- SNK always specialized in "Guys in fashionable clothes" fighting, but K' had this whole leather gear thing, contrasting well with his ultra-white hair. The Story of K':
-K' was a normal child living with his sister, Seirah, but they were kidnapped by NESTS and experimented upon- his DNA was mixed with that of Kyo Kusanagi's, giving him Kyo's fire powers, and his memories were altered. He was forced into the King of Fighters tournament, teaming with Maxima (a secret agent within NESTS) and Kyo's friends Benimaru & Shingo as the new "Hero Team". They confront Krizalid at the end of the 1999 KoF tournament, ultimately defeating him- Krizalid was merely a pawn of NESTS, and a clone of K' himself. Krizalid dies and the heroes go on the run from Heidern's Ikari Warriors and other agents of justice.
-The next year, K' & Maxima team up with Vanessa & Ramon in a new incarnation of the "Hero Team", but the two revealed at the end their intentions to capture the duo under orders from Heidern. They confront Zero at the end of the tournament, and he dies- Kula Diamond, herself another K' clone, saves the world from his Zero Cannon. Along the way, he discovers that Whip of the Ikari Warriors is his sister, Seirah! K' and his friends continue fighting, defeating the Original Zero and Igniz, who rules NESTS, alongside new character Lin, in
KoF 2001, which ends the "NESTS Saga". The next game is a "Dream Match" out of continuity.

The Power of K':
-K' uses a fighting style similar to Bruce Lee's, but with some of Kyo's Specials thrown in- he's a combo-based fighter like Kyo turned into, but keeps the anti-air and other things. He uses violent elbow strikes, loud cries, and more- coming off like an unhinged, brutal ass-kicker. Typically in most games he is one of the top-tier fighters.
